That one's easy: There are a lot of ways to do it, but here are some of the more common ones: InterScan [Port 25] -> SendMail invoke by command line InterScan [Port 25] -> SendMail Daemon [Port XXXX] SendMail Daemon [Port 25] -> InterScan Daemon [Port XXXX] -> Sendmail Invoke using alternate CF file. (The advantage of this is that anyone trying to hack, will never know that InterScan is running You also get the AMAZING ability of SendMail to do smarthosting, anti-relay/blacklisting etc. ) Anyway, if you treat InterScan just like any other Mail Relay, you can imagine all sorts of possibilities for anti-virus solutions. Hi George, InterScan for Linux is fully real time - We actually accept the mail/web/ftp request on behalf of the client/server and scan the file before handing it to the intended recipient. We also have a Linux FileScan which is an on-demand scanner that can be called by script or by a Cron job. I hope this helps.
